Most people booking a holiday photoshoot compare two things: the photos and the headline price. Both matter. But the difference between a session you love and one that leaves you slightly deflated usually comes down to details buried further down the page — how many images you actually receive, whether the clock starts if you’re late, what happens if it rains, and who you can call the morning of the shoot.

Here are the questions worth asking before you book anyone in the Algarve, including us. We’ve answered each one for ourselves so you can see what a straight answer looks like.

1. How many edited photos do you actually receive?

This is the number that varies most, and it’s rarely the number people check first.

A one-hour session might come with 20 images or 60, at broadly similar prices. Ask for the specific figure, not “a selection” or “your best photos”. Then ask two follow-ups: are they high-resolution files you can print from, and can you choose which ones make the cut?

On many packages the photographer selects the final set. That’s normal industry practice and there’s a good reason for it — culling closed eyes and awkward mid-blink frames is part of the job. But it’s worth knowing in advance, especially if there’s a shot you particularly want.

Our answer: 40 images on Silver, 60 on Gold, 85 on Deluxe, all high-resolution, all with full print and digital rights. If there’s a specific photo you want — the whole family on the steps, grandma with the baby — tell us before we start and we’ll make sure it’s in there.

2. Is the price in euros?

If you’re quoted in dollars or pounds, you’re paying an exchange rate plus, usually, a foreign-transaction fee from your card. On a €400 shoot that can quietly add €10 to €20. Not a dealbreaker, but worth knowing that the number you see isn’t the number you pay.

Ask whether the final price is fixed at booking or moves with the rate.

Our answer: euros, fixed at booking. What we quote is what you pay.

3. What is and isn’t included in the session time?

Some things to pin down:

  • Does the clock start at the booked time or when you arrive? On some bookings, arriving fifteen minutes late means you’ve lost fifteen minutes, and the photo count may be reduced to match.
  • What does extra time cost on the day? Add-on rates can be steep, and are usually only available if the photographer has no shoot booked after yours.
  • Are outfit changes included, or do they eat into your hour?
  • How many locations does the package cover? One beach, or a beach and an old town? Moving between spots takes time that comes out of your session.

Our answer: we build in a buffer, so a few minutes’ delay with a toddler in tow won’t cost you anything. Silver is a full 60 minutes, Gold up to 90, Deluxe up to 120. Up to two outfit changes are included without extending the session. Gold and Deluxe cover one or two locations; Silver is a single spot.

4. Are there travel fees on top?

The Algarve is about 150km end to end. A photographer based in Faro shooting in Sagres is doing a two-hour round trip, and someone has to pay for it.

Ask explicitly: is the quoted price all-in for where I’m staying, or is there a travel supplement? Get it in writing before you pay, not after.

Our answer: most of our photographers are based around Faro, Loulé and Vilamoura, which sits in the middle of the region. Anywhere within about 50km of there carries no travel charge at all — that covers Albufeira, Quarteira, Vilamoura, Quinta do Lago, Almancil, Faro, Tavira, Lagoa, Carvoeiro and Porches. Further out we charge a flat fee, fixed and quoted before you pay:

Destination Travel fee
Portimão, Alvor €20
Lagos €30
Vila Real de Santo António / Praia Verde €30
Sagres, Aljezur €50

That’s the whole list. No per-kilometre maths, no photographer setting their own rate, and nothing added after you’ve booked. See our Vilamoura page for how we cover that area specifically.

5. When do the photos arrive?

Delivery times in this industry run from about four days to four weeks. For a holiday shoot the timing genuinely matters — most people want at least a couple of images before they fly home.

Ask for the standard turnaround in writing, whether sneak peeks come sooner, and whether express delivery exists if you need it.

Our answer: full gallery within seven days. First previews usually land within 48 hours, in case you want to send something to family while you’re still here. Express full delivery within 48 hours is available as an €80 add-on.

6. What happens if it rains?

The Algarve gets very little rain between May and October, but “very little” isn’t “none”, and outside those months it’s a real question.

Ask what triggers a reschedule, whether it costs anything, and — the important one — what happens if you’re only here for four more days and the photographer is fully booked. A free reschedule is worth nothing if there’s no slot to move into.

Our answer: if conditions are genuinely unworkable we reschedule at no charge. Because we’re a team rather than one person, we can almost always find another slot inside your stay. Outside summer we agree a backup time or a sheltered alternative location at the point of booking.

7. How much is at risk if plans change?

Read this one properly. It’s the clause people skip and then regret.

Two separate things to establish. First, how much you pay upfront — some bookings take the full session fee at the point of reservation, others take a smaller deposit with the balance due on the day. Second, what happens to that money if you need to cancel. Policies tend to tighten sharply as the date approaches, and inside the final week it’s common to find nothing is refundable at all. Which is exactly when holiday plans actually fall apart: the flight is cancelled, someone gets a stomach bug, the baby won’t settle.

Ask specifically what happens if you cancel three days out, and whether rescheduling is treated differently from cancelling. It usually is, and it’s usually the better outcome for everyone.

Our answer: we take a €100 deposit to hold your date, with the balance paid at the shoot — so the most you ever have at risk is €100, not the full package price. That deposit is fully refunded if you cancel more than seven days before, and 50% inside seven days. You can also move it rather than lose it: reschedule to another day of your trip, or keep it as a voucher towards a future shoot with no expiry. If you’re coming back next summer, it still counts.

8. Who is actually taking the photos?

If you’re booking through a studio or an agency rather than an individual, ask when you’ll find out who’s assigned to you, whether you can see their specific work, and whether you can message them before the day.

Being able to ask “is the walk down to Praia da Marinha manageable with a buggy?” and get an answer from the person who’ll be there is worth a surprising amount.

Our answer: we confirm your photographer within 24 hours of booking, along with the recommended spot and the best time of day. You can reach us on WhatsApp before, during and after — we reply within six hours. Our team is on the about page and the work is in the portfolio.

9. Do they know the location, or just the postcard version of it?

This is the difference that shows up in the photos.

A good test: ask what time they’d recommend for your specific spot and why. Anyone who’s shot there regularly will have an immediate, specific answer — the light, the tide, the crowds, the car park.

Praia da Marinha is stunning and also the most photographed beach in the region, which means at 11am in August you’re sharing it with several hundred people. Falésia’s red cliffs do something remarkable in the first hour of daylight and rather less at midday. Praia de São Rafael’s water is calm enough for toddlers to paddle without waves; some of the bigger Albufeira beaches aren’t. Old Town Faro works beautifully for families with teenagers who’d rather not be photographed in swimwear.

None of that is on a website. It comes from shooting the same coast every week.

Our answer: more than 600 family sessions along this coast. We’ll suggest two or three spots based on where you’re staying, what time works for your children, and what you want the photos to feel like — and we’ll tell you honestly if the one you’ve picked won’t work at the hour you’ve chosen.

10. Can they shoot at your resort?

Worth checking early if you’re staying somewhere with a private beach or gated grounds. Many Algarve resorts require permission for professional photography, and some prohibit it outright or charge a fee. Finding this out on the morning of the shoot is a bad experience for everyone.

Our answer: tell us where you’re staying and we’ll check before you pay. We shoot regularly at Pine Cliffs, Vila Vita Parc, Tivoli Carvoeiro and Vilalara, so at those four we already know the grounds, the best light and what clearance is needed. Elsewhere we’ll make the call for you rather than leaving it to chance on the morning.

A short version you can screenshot

Before you pay a deposit to anyone, you should know:

  • The exact number of high-resolution images you’ll receive
  • The currency, and whether the price is fixed
  • Whether travel to your location is included
  • The delivery time in writing
  • The weather and cancellation policies
  • Who your photographer is and how to reach them
  • Whether your resort permits professional photography

Any photographer worth booking will answer all seven in a single message. If the answers are vague, that’s information too.
